#8f952c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8f952c is composed of 56.1% red, 58.4%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 63.4 degrees, a saturation of 54.4% and a lightness of 37.8%. #8f952c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#1f2b00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

#8f952c color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].

#8f952c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8f952c has RGB values of R:143, G:149,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9409836.

Shades and Tints of #8f952c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8f952c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616160 is the less saturated color, while #b0ba07 is the most saturated one.
